Chickpeas, also known as Garbanzo Beans, is very high in protein, thus an excellent food choice for vegetarians, and vegans, and great for Fat Smash Diet folks.
I prefer vinaigrette salads over the ones with mayo, and would easily choose many vegetables over some meats. This Chickpeas Vinaigrette salad is just the perfect combination for me, and you might like it as well.
